Product Overview

Category

The SSM3K7002BSU,LF belongs to the category of MOSFET transistors.

Use

It is commonly used as a switching device in electronic circuits.

Characteristics

  • Low on-resistance
  • Small package size
  • High-speed switching capability
  • Low power consumption

Package

The SSM3K7002BSU,LF is typically available in small surface-mount packages.

Essence

This MOSFET transistor is essential for controlling the flow of current in electronic devices.

Packaging/Quantity

It is usually packaged in reels containing a specific quantity, such as 3000 units per reel.

Specifications

  • Drain-Source Voltage (VDS): 20V
  • Continuous Drain Current (ID): 1.5A
  • Total Power Dissipation (PD): 0.5W
  • Operating Temperature Range: -55°C to 150°C

Working Principles

The SSM3K7002BSU,LF operates based on the principle of field-effect control, where the voltage applied to the gate terminal controls the flow of current between the drain and source terminals.
